A survey of
New York City employers
after implementation of the city's paid sick days law showed that more than 91 percent of respondents did not reduce hiring; 97 percent did not reduce hours; and 94 percent did not raise prices as a result of the law.26 In a similar study from Connecticut, which passed a statewide paid sick days law in 2011, employers also reported no effects or modest effects to their bottom
lines.27 And an audit of the
District of Columbia's paid sick leave law, effective in 2008, found that it did not discourage business owners from basing their businesses in the
District, nor did it incentivize them to relocate their businesses outside of Washington.28
